After reading through comments and doing some additional research, I learned that the blue disk was not a foreign contaminant at all. Instead, it was a test component used during the production process. These small items are specifically designed to help manufacturers check whether their metal detection systems are working properly before products are approved for distribution.
These test devices are commonly used in factories that produce packaged foods such as chips, crackers, cookies, and similar snacks. They are carefully engineered to contain detectable materials so they can pass through safety scanners during routine testing. Their purpose is not to be included in the final product but to confirm that equipment can identify and remove any unwanted materials. While it’s rare for one to make its way into a consumer package, the device itself is harmless and does not pose a safety risk.
